谷歌浏览器

您所在的位置: 首页 > 帮助中心 >如何通过谷歌浏览器优化页面中的样式表加载顺序

如何通过谷歌浏览器优化页面中的样式表加载顺序

2025-05-03

内容介绍

如何通过谷歌浏览器优化页面中的样式表加载顺序1

在网页开发和设计的过程中,优化页面的加载速度是提升用户体验和搜索引擎排名的关键因素之一。样式表(CSS)作为控制网页布局和外观的重要文件,其加载顺序对页面渲染效率有着显著影响。本文将详细介绍如何通过谷歌浏览器优化页面中的样式表加载顺序,以实现更快的页面加载速度和更优的用户体验。
一、理解样式表加载机制
在深入优化之前,我们需要先了解样式表的加载机制。当浏览器解析HTML文档时,它会按照从上到下的顺序处理每个元素。如果遇到一个尚未加载的样式表,浏览器会暂停渲染过程,等待样式表下载并解析完成后再继续。这种“阻塞”行为会导致页面渲染延迟,影响用户体验。
二、优化样式表加载顺序的策略
1. 精简样式表:首先,确保你的样式表中没有冗余的代码和未使用的样式规则。通过压缩和合并样式表文件,可以减少文件大小,从而加快加载速度。
2. 使用媒体查询:对于响应式设计,避免使用大量的内部样式或``标签。相反,利用媒体查询将不同屏幕尺寸的样式集中到一个外部样式表中,这样可以减少HTTP请求次数。
3. 异步加载:考虑使用异步方式加载样式表。虽然这不会改变阻塞渲染的问题,但可以让用户在样式表加载完成之前就开始看到页面内容,提升感知速度。
4. 关键CSS优先加载:识别并提取页面初始渲染所需的关键CSS,将其放置在单独的样式表中,并通过link rel="preload"标签预加载。这样,浏览器可以在构建DOM的同时并行下载关键样式,减少首次渲染时间。
5. 利用浏览器缓存:为样式表设置适当的缓存头信息,如`Cache-Control`和`Expires`,以便用户再次访问时能够直接从缓存中获取,而无需重新下载。
6. 延迟非关键样式加载:对于那些不影响页面初始展示的非关键样式,可以使用JavaScript动态加载,或者放在页面底部加载,以减少对首次渲染的阻塞。
三、实施步骤示例
以下是一个简化的实施步骤示例:
1. 分析当前样式表:审查现有样式表,去除无用代码,合并小文件。
2. 编写关键CSS:确定页面初始渲染所需的关键样式,并将其保存为独立文件。
3. 修改HTML结构:在head部分添加link rel="preload" href="critical.css" as="style"来预加载关键样式表;在文档末尾添加非关键样式的link标签或使用JavaScript动态插入。
4. 设置缓存策略:为所有样式表配置合适的缓存策略,确保长期有效且及时更新。
5. 测试与监控:使用工具如Google PageSpeed Insights或WebPageTest监测优化效果,并根据反馈进行调整。
通过上述方法,你可以有效地优化谷歌浏览器中页面的样式表加载顺序,不仅提升了用户体验,也有助于提高网站的SEO表现。记住,持续的性能优化是一个迭代过程,需要不断测试和调整以达到最佳效果。

继续阅读

google浏览器下载及功能亮点操作优化教程
google浏览器下载及功能亮点操作优化教程

google浏览器具备多项功能亮点,用户通过操作优化教程可掌握实用功能,提高日常浏览效率和使用体验。

Chrome浏览器下载安装包安装步骤详细如何操作
Chrome浏览器下载安装包安装步骤详细如何操作

通过图文并茂的方式,详细展示Chrome浏览器下载安装包的安装步骤,帮助用户快速掌握正确操作流程,避免安装错误。

google浏览器Mac版下载安装及初次配置完整教程
google浏览器Mac版下载安装及初次配置完整教程

google浏览器Mac版提供完整下载安装及初次配置教程。用户可以顺利完成插件设置和功能优化,提高浏览器性能,同时保障办公和日常使用高效顺畅。

谷歌浏览器企业版下载安装经验分享
谷歌浏览器企业版下载安装经验分享

谷歌浏览器企业版分享下载安装经验,指导企业用户完成操作步骤,并提供优化建议,确保浏览器在办公环境中安全高效运行。

谷歌浏览器插件市场最新动态追踪
谷歌浏览器插件市场最新动态追踪

追踪谷歌浏览器插件市场最新动态,介绍热门扩展和更新内容,帮助用户第一时间了解实用插件信息。

谷歌浏览器网页截图与打印插件使用方法
谷歌浏览器网页截图与打印插件使用方法

谷歌浏览器提供网页截图与打印插件使用方法,用户可轻松截取网页内容并打印或保存,优化信息整理效率,提高浏览器使用便利性。

返回顶部